body {
	margin: 0;
	padding: 0;
	font-family: tahoma;
	font-size: 11px;
	color: #000000;
	background: #563434 }


table {
	padding: 0 }

td {
	font-family: tahoma;
	font-size: 11px;
	color: #000000 }

img {
	border: 0 }

h1 {
	color: #99CC01;
	font: 11px tahoma;
	font-weight: bold;
	padding: 3px 8px;
	margin: 0px;
	background: #ffffff;
	display: inline }

p {
	font: 11px tahoma; 
	text-align: justify;
	margin: 0 6px 16px 6px }

p.p2 {
	font: 11px tahoma; 
	margin: 15px 0 35px 0 }

a {
	text-decoration: underline;
	color: #99CC01;
	font: 11px tahoma }
a:link, a:visited {
	color: #99CC01 }
a:hover, a:active {
	color: #556F07;
	text-decoration: underline }

a.menulnk		{ text-decoration: none; color: #ffffff; font: 11px tahoma; display: block; height: 18px}
a.menulnk:link, a.menulnk:visited	{ color: #ffffff}
a.menulnk:hover, a.menulnk:active	{ color: #ffffff; text-decoration: underline}

a.topurl		{ text-decoration: none; color: #2284B5; font: 12px tahoma; font-weight: bold}
a.topurl:link, a.topurl:visited	{ color: #2284B5}
a.topurl:hover, a.topurl:active	{ color: #105578; text-decoration: underline}

a.url		{ text-decoration: underline; color: #000000; font: 11px tahoma}
a.url:link, a.url:visited	{ color: #000000}
a.url:hover, a.url:active	{ color: #105578; text-decoration: underline}

a.top		{ text-decoration: none; color: #808082; font: 9px tahoma}
a.top:link, a.top:visited	{ color: #808082}
a.top:hover, a.top:active	{ color: #0D6C89; text-decoration: underline}

#main-tbl {
	border: 0;
	width: 774px;
	background: #ffffff }

#l-shad-1 {
	width: 4px;
	background: url(/images/bgr-l.gif) repeat-y }

#r-shad-1 {
	width: 4px;
	background: url(/images/bgr-r.gif) repeat-y }

#cprght {
	color: #ffffff;
	text-align: right;
	font: 10px tahoma;
	background: #454545;
	padding: 10px 10px 10px 0 }

#links {
	color: #808082;
	margin: 24px 20px 20px 0;
	float: right;
	width: 20%;
	text-align: right }

#logo {
	padding: 20px 0 20px 12px;
	float: left;
	width: 30% }

#menu-bgr {
	padding: 16px 0 16px 30px;
	background: url(/images/mnu-bgr.gif) #595A58 repeat-y }

#sep {
	margin: 6px 0 }

#l-col-area {
	color: #000000;
	padding: 0 10px;
	border-top: 10px solid #ffffff }

#left-col {
	width: 164px;
	background: #CACACA }

#right-col {
	padding: 10px 14px }



#header {
	background: url(/images/header.jpg) #170103 no-repeat;
	width: 766px;
	height: 198px }

#h1-bgr {
	background: #99CC01;
	padding: 0 0 0 10px;
	margin: 0 0 15px 0 }

#adv {
	padding: 4px 8px;
	background-color: #563434;
	color: #ffffff;
	text-align: center }

#date {
	color: #999999;
	position: fixed;
	bottom: 4px;
	right: 4px }
